Hormone Replacement Therapy (HRT) is a medically supervised treatment designed to restore hormone levels that naturally decline with age or become disrupted by stress, genetics, or health conditions. Hormones regulate essential functions throughout the body, including energy, metabolism, mood, sleep, sexual health, cognitive performance, and overall vitality. When hormone levels fall out of balance, patients may experience a wide range of physical and emotional symptoms that affect daily life.

In men, declining testosterone levels, often referred to as andropause, can lead to fatigue, reduced muscle mass, increased body fat, low libido, irritability, and difficulty concentrating. In women, hormonal changes associated with perimenopause and menopause involve fluctuations in estrogen and progesterone and may cause hot flashes, night sweats, sleep disturbances, mood changes, vaginal dryness, skin aging, and unexplained weight gain.

Hormone Replacement Therapy works by replenishing these hormones under medical supervision. While HRT can be delivered through pills, creams, patches, injections, or pellets, Resurrect Skin MD focuses exclusively on pellet-based hormone replacement therapy to ensure consistent and predictable dosing. Hormone pellets are placed just beneath the skin during a brief in-office procedure and release bioidentical hormones gradually over several months.

What Concerns Can HRT Target?

The hormonal systems of your body influence virtually every cellular function, which explains the wide variety of symptoms that can occur when hormone levels change. 

For women, estrogen and progesterone fluctuations can lead to:

  • Hot flashes 
  • Night sweats
  • Fatigue
  • Mood swings
  • Difficulty concentrating
  • Vaginal dryness
  • Decreased libido
  • Painful intercourse
  • Anxiety
  • Depression
  • Accelerated skin aging 
  • Unexplained weight gain

For men, low testosterone (low-T) may create its own set of challenges:

  • Reduced muscle mass
  • Increased body fat
  • Decreased strength and endurance
  • Reduced libido
  • Difficulty achieving or maintaining erections
  • Diminished sexual satisfaction
  • Brain fog
  • Poor concentration
  • Irritability
  • Depression
  • Anxiety
  • Disrupted sleep patterns and fatigue

Hormone deficiencies may also have long-term consequences, including increasing risk of osteoporosis and cardiovascular issues.

Do I have blood work done before each treatment?

Initial bloodwork is performed to establish baseline hormone levels, aid in diagnosing AIS, and assess any imbalances in other major hormone systems (e.g., adrenal, thyroid). These values will help determine your initial dosage. Four weeks after your first pellet insertion, you will have repeat labs (a smaller panel). These results will be reviewed at your six-week follow-up visit. Thereafter, a full panel of labs is drawn annually. If you experience any significant changes in symptoms related to hormone therapy, your nurse practitioner will recommend reassessment at that time

What Are Hormone Pellets Used in Hormone Replacement Therapy?

Hormone pellets used in Hormone Replacement Therapy are small, custom-compounded implants made from bioidentical hormones. “Bioidentical” means the hormones are structurally identical to those naturally produced by the body, allowing them to be recognized and utilized efficiently.

The pellets are placed just beneath the skin during a brief in-office procedure and gradually release hormones over several months. This delivery method provides consistent, steady dosing without the daily fluctuations often associated with pills, creams, patches, or injections. Hormone pellets are compounded in FDA-regulated facilities and are used as part of a personalized, physician-guided treatment plan.

How long will the treatment last?

For women, the effects typically last an average of 3-4 months. Very active individuals may require therapy every 3 months or sooner, while less active or elderly individuals may experience benefits for longer than 4 months. In men, the typical cycle ranges from 4 to 6 months. The return of early symptoms of hormone insufficiency, such as fatigue, joint pain, or decreased libido, can indicate the need for your next insertion.

Is the therapy FDA approved?

The individual ingredients within the pellets are FDA-approved, and the distribution of these pellets is regulated by the FDA. However, the pellet insertion procedure itself is not FDAapproved. It’s common for physicians to prescribe medications or therapies for uses not explicitly approved by the FDA (off-label) if they believe them to be safe and effective for their patients. The reason bio-identical hormones (compounded drugs) are not FDA-approved is due to their individualized dosing nature.

How are they administered?

Pellets are inserted using a very minor surgical procedure, performed in the office setting and requiring only local anesthesia. Using a very small incision (~ 1-2 cm in women, ~ 3-4 cm in men), they are inserted subcutaneously below the belt and above the buttock in women, and in the posterior flank in men. Recovery is very quick and uncomplicated; exercise restrictions for 3 days in women and 5 days in men are simply to avoid complications.

What if I’ve had breast cancer?

There is no direct causative link between bio-identical estrogen, progesterone, and breast cancer. The Women’s Health Initiative (WHI) study in 2003 raised concerns about “hormones and breast cancer,” but a long-term follow-up study published in JAMA in 2017 by one of the original WHI authors found no increased mortality from breast cancer in the subjects over 18 years. The number of patients receiving HRT 5 to 10 years after breast cancer treatment and remission is increasing. However, hormone use in patients with a history of hormone-receptor-positive tumors is not yet considered standard care. The decision to use hormones in this situation is an informed one that the patient must make for herself. Finally, patients with or recently recovered from breast cancer can receive testosterone alone to help manage both AIS and menopausal symptoms.
